The global Semiconductor Specialty Gases Market is witnessing significant regional growth, driven by increasing demand for advanced electronics and semiconductor manufacturing. Understanding these trends is essential for stakeholders, from manufacturers to investors.
North America accounts for a substantial share, primarily due to its advanced semiconductor manufacturing capabilities and technological innovations. The demand for specialty gases, such as nitrogen trifluoride and sulfur hexafluoride, is particularly high here. The region is expected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 6% through 2025.
The Asia-Pacific region, particularly China, Taiwan, and South Korea, is rapidly elevating its role in the semiconductor industry. With a CAGR forecast of 8%, the rise can be attributed to the region's extensive investment in semiconductor fabs and increased production of electronic products. Specialty gases like hydrogen chloride are essential for etching processes in this booming market.
Europe is focusing on sustainable manufacturing processes, leading to an upswing in the adoption of eco-friendly gases. The push for green technologies and stricter regulations are reshaping the market dynamics, targeting a promising growth rate of around 5%. Industry leaders are now prioritizing gases that reduce environmental footprints.
The Middle East and Africa are beginning to emerge as potential markets, although they currently contribute a smaller portion. Investment in infrastructure and technology is projected to lead to a growth rate of 4% by 2026. Countries like Israel are making significant strides in semiconductor research and production.

The key drivers of growth in the semiconductor specialty gases market include increasing demand for electronic devices, technological advancements in the semiconductor industry, and the growing trend of miniaturization of electronic components.
The major types of semiconductor specialty gases include high purity gases, specialty mixtures, and dopant gases.
The key applications of semiconductor specialty gases include etching, deposition, and ion implantation processes in the fabrication of semiconductors.

The key challenges faced by the semiconductor specialty gases market include stringent regulations related to environmental emissions, volatile raw material prices, and the complexity of manufacturing processes.
The opportunities for growth in the semiconductor specialty gases market include the increasing adoption of advanced semiconductor materials, the rise of the Internet of Things (IoT), and the development of 5G technology.
The semiconductor specialty gases market is expected to witness a short-term impact due to supply chain disruptions and reduced demand, but the long-term outlook remains positive due to the increasing digitization of various industries.
Recent trends in the semiconductor specialty gases market include the shift towards eco-friendly and sustainable gas solutions, the increasing demand for ultra-high purity gases, and the adoption of gas recycling and recovery systems.
The semiconductor specialty gases market is regulated by environmental and safety standards imposed by agencies such as the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) and the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A).
The semiconductor specialty gases market is segmented into high purity gases, specialty mixtures, and dopant gases based on type.
Key technological advancements in the semiconductor specialty gases market include the development of advanced gas purification and delivery systems, as well as the use of molecular beam epitaxy (MBE) for precise thin film deposition.
Semiconductor specialty gases can have environmental implications due to their potential contribution to greenhouse gas emissions and volatile organic compound (VOC) releases. However, the industry is working on sustainable gas management practices to minimize environmental impact.
The pricing of semiconductor specialty gases is influenced by factors such as raw material costs, production processes, technological complexity, and market demand and supply dynamics.
The increasing adoption of novel semiconductor materials, such as gallium nitride (GaN) and silicon carbide (SiC), is driving the demand for specialty gases required in their manufacturing processes.
